Safford High School Salary

As of August 2026, the average hourly salary for employees at Safford High School in the United States is $41. This translates to an approximate annual wage of $84,690. Salaries at Safford High School typically range from $36 to $47 hourly,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Phoenix?

Understanding the cost of living near Phoenix is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Safford High School.
Phoenix's Cost of Living Index is approximately 103.7 (3.7% more expensive than US average; 0.5% more than AZ average). Housing costs are the primary driver for being above US average, along with transportation.
